Pike disaster centers open Sunday

6:32pm on Jul 31, 2010; Modified: 6:33pm on Jul 31, 2010

PIKEVILLE — Mobile Disaster Recovery Centers in Marrowbone and Pikeville will be open Sunday from 1 to 6 p.m. beginning this weekend.

Pike County residents who suffered damages or loss as a result of the mid-July storms, flooding and mudslides can get information about federal and state disaster assistance at the centers, which are adjacent to Community Trust Bank, 10579 Regina Belcher Highway in Marrowbone, and Community Funeral Home, 4902 Zebulon Highway in Pikeville.

Weekday hours are 8 a.m. to 6 p.m. Monday through Saturday.
